I'm curious if something like this would still work if you did it to a Behringer Ultra Metal pedal. Supposedly they just ripped off the schematic, so would it be very different?
ACadaver 4 months ago
@ACadaver Probably but the Behringer pedal is SMT components so it's a little harder since they are small components. There are a lot of pedals that are clones of the MT-2 that this would work on. Rocktron Metal Planet, Johnson Distortion EQ, Moen Violent Metal, and the EH Metal Muff just to name a few.

hey i just got this pedal i dont have the modded one like you but id like to know what are ur settings for ur pedal im too blind to see them from here kinda blurry too. if you could tell me id greatly appreciate it.
DimebagDarrellFan820 1 year ago
@DimebagDarrellFan820
All the numbers are referring to o'clock positions like 3 is 3 o'clock and 12 is 12 o'clock.
Part 1: Level 12, High 12, Low 3, Middle 9, Freq 12, Dist 5 or Full.
Part 2: Level 12, High 12, Low 3, Middle 12, Freq 3, Dist 5 or Full.
Part 3: Level 10, High 12, Low 3, Middle 12, Freq 2, Dist 11.
When I used a stock MT-2, I used the settings in Part 1 a lot.
Hope that helps you out a little.
